> This was covered earlier.
>
> In configuration on Client, under Access Control Tab, you can setup IP
> ranges where someone in that range can do one of three things, 1) Allow n=
o
> approval, Query ask for Approval, or Deny to never allow access.  This li=
st
> is read top down to the last entry should have from 0.0.0.0 to
> 255.255.255.255 DENY.  With this being last, you can prevent accidental
> access from any other than those allowed,  There is also a Query setting.
> This allows for possible access if owner of server is away or off work.  =
I
> Use on query 45 seconds as reject on my machine, meaning I have to be
> logged in and at machine to approve.  I am in IT an need to manage system=
s
> with no user on sight.  So the users would have 45 seconds and Accept
> connection.
>
> If you are with a large company with many sub-nets, you may need several
> First/Last IP to get what you want.
